I have bought two systems for my husband (waiting for the second to be delivered). We are in the UK and despite LordHair boasting about having a UK warehouse, we are yet to receive a UK unit. Both unit have been dispatched from China with inflated dispatch times. Despite their own dispatch email stating "within 5-7 working days" when challenged that after 6 days post order the item had only just left chin, I was advised that this "timeframe doesn't include processing time" which took 5 days on its own.
When it comes to customer service, they have no way to speak verbally to a human, its all WhatsApp chats or online messaging. Both of which are usually Verna. Their customer service leaves a lot to be desired and can often be rude and unhelpful.
My husbands first system lasted 2 months but after approx 4 weeks started to shed heavily and discolour. Luckily, as a hair stylist himself, he was able to make it last a little longer until we could arrange another system. We have gone for a different system this time so fingers crossed we will have more luck.
I must say however, when fitted correctly and worn well, the systems look very life-like and often people ask to be shown proof its a hair system. My husband is 28 and has had a receding hair-line since his very early 20s and the system has given him a new found confidence and zest for life.
The quality of the hair on the ZyroZen system could do with improving, it goes very wiry and course after a few weeks, and as I stated before, sheds fairly quickly. It also starts to knot and mat together if you aren't careful.
We would love to have the opportunity to trial the maintenance pack to extend the life of the system but alas, this is only available in the U.S. currently.
Overall, we are satisfied but the value for money, customer services and availability of products needs improving.

I started wearing hair systems back in 2020 as a 21 year old. From the very start, I've always done the maintenance completely by myself. It's now 2025 and I've never bought a single system from anyone other than Lordhair. I believe that's a testament to how great a service these guys provide.
Looking at my orders, I've went through 13 hair systems since 2020. All 13 were Polyurethane-based hair systems with either a 0.03mm or 0.08mm thickness. Naturally, a 0.03mm system will shed much quicker than a 0.08mm regardless of how well you look after it. However, the 0.03mm systems are much harder to detect than a 0.08mm. For this reason, it's unfair to make comparisons between them since you buy each type for a different purpose.
Out of my 13 hair system purchases, 1 or 2 were exceptional hair systems which lasted a solid 10 or so months. Typically these were the ones which used Remy hair. Generally speaking, I've never actually been disappointed by a single one yet. My last few hair systems have been the 0.03mm Ultra Thin Skin. Lordhair advises that these last 1 or 2 months, whereas I'd typically be able to stretch them to 4 months by regularly brushing the hair system with a Tangleteezer, sleeping on a silk pillowcase, using conditioners with as high a Dimethicone concentration as possible and re-dying the hair when it fades. So I'd say as long as you take care of your Lordhair hair system, it'll take care of you too.

I have been a customer of Lordhair for nearly eight years. They have the ability to create quality products, however, extremely poor company business policy and model.
Their standard hairpieces are mostly well-made, and I have ordered six of them with mostly no major issues. The quality often lasted longer than their projected timeframes.
However, customised service is not of the same standard. If there is an issue with your order, although they will absolutely offer to help but they will make it inconvenient so customer will back off; you will be challenged on every point and be expected to “accept and move on”. While they are polite throughout, returns/remedial actions are discussed but made almost impossible difficult; overall the customer service experience is not comparable to Western standards.
The quality control for bespoke orders is inconsistent. Common issues include bald patches or less hair density, particularly at the back. They often place more long hair on back top, to cover the back which make the hair look fake and easily noticeable.
1. Although you are billed in GBP, the shipment is from China, and they always choose Fedex, and in last 2-3 years, in the UK, you will be required to pay customs tax. Furthermore, the company under-declares the item’s value for customs purposes. For instance, in my case, a hairpiece worth £380 was declared as $31.51, resulting in a customs tax of only £10, which the customer must pay. If I buy locally from the UK, it may cost £100 more but at least I will get a decent customer service, plus I don't have to be part of Customs fraud.
2. Delivery timelines are also not aligned with Western standards. A “rush” service of 8–9 weeks would almost always mean 10–12 weeks.
I have now ordered 2 customised hairpiece, each costing around £380, both the hairpiece had significantly less hair density, particularly at the back, exposing the lace. I shared the video for both of them and despite accepting it as the manufacturing defect, I was offered $10 in compensation for my next order for issues with order costing over £700; when I refused to accept it, I was offered to send hairpiece back for repair, which I agreed, I was told to pay the return and another shipping cost (to fix what was the accepted manufacturing defect). Anyhow, when I agreed, instead of accepting for return and repair, I was offered additional $50 off on the next order (I get 10% off for being an "Elite member"), but when placing the next order, I was told that the company policy is that I cannot apply 2 discounts, 50$ plus Elite discount, and therefore, no further options were available. I have emailed 5-6 times over last 3 weeks to speak to senior person, but Ci***e does not put through to anyone else, and "this is company's policy" is repeated over and over.
Any decent reputable company would have taken responsibility for the defect and shared the loss with the customer, but presumably their business model relies on minimum profit on each product and hence even reward points cannot be used more than 20% of the value of the order.
Manufacturing issues are not best dealt and absolutely do not expect returns or refund, whatever your position is.
While Lordhair has talent and creates high-quality standard hairpieces, the company needs to revisit its business model. Prioritising profit over customer satisfaction on every item is counterproductive.
